Best time to go to Nyanga

The best time to visit Nyanga can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Nyanga falls in November,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Nyanga falls in July, vis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January66.7°F (19.3°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
February66.0°F (18.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
March64.0°F (17.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
April60.8°F (16.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
May57.4°F (14.1°C)No RainSunnySlightly LowSlightly High
June54.5°F (12.5°C)No RainSunnySlightly LowSlightly High
July53.6°F (12.0°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
August58.1°F (14.5°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
September63.5°F (17.5°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ly Low
October66.7°F (19.3°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ly Low
November68.0°F (20.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
December67.8°F (19.9°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age

What is the best area to stay in Nyanga?
The best area to stay in Nyanga is typically within Nyanga National Park itself, as it offers the most direct access to the region's natural attractions.

Within Nyanga National Park, the area around Troutbeck provides a good base. It's known for its scenic views, particularly of the surrounding mountains and valleys. The main road through this area, leading to attractions like Troutbeck Resort, is generally well-maintained. This location is ideal for travelers looking for a tranquil retreat with easy access to hiking trails and fishing spots.

For couples seeking a peaceful and picturesque getaway, staying near the Nyangombe Falls area within the park is an excellent option. This part of Nyanga National Park offers serene surroundings and opportunities for leisurely walks to the falls, providing a romantic setting away from more frequented areas.

Travelers focused on outdoor activities, such as hiking to Mount Nyangani or exploring the Pungwe Gorge, will find accommodations within the park convenient.

When is the best time to go to Nyanga?
The best time to visit Nyanga is during the dry season, which runs from April to October, offering pleasant weather for outdoor activities.

During these months, the weather is generally clear and cool, making it ideal for exploring Nyanga's natural beauty. You can expect less rainfall, which means hiking trails are more accessible and outdoor excursions are more enjoyable. This period is particularly good for travelers interested in scenic drives, walks, and taking in the panoramic views without the hindrance of heavy rain.

For those looking to engage in outdoor adventures like hiking up Mount Nyangani or exploring the various waterfalls such as Mutarazi Falls, the dry season provides optimal conditions.
